A 4.4-magnitude earthquake strikes east of Kathmandu, Nepal.

Image Credit:

Minutes ago, local sources reported a 4.4-magnitude earthquake in Bagmati Province, 29 km west of Lobujya, Solukhumbu, Province 1, Nepal at a shallow depth of 10km.

The exact magnitude, epicenter, and depth of the quake might be revised within the next few hours or minutes as seismologists review data and refine their calculations, or as other agencies issue their report.

The moderate earthquake was felt by people living in towns and cities located close to the epicenter. No infrastructural damage is expected as most likely it was felt as weak shaking. The closest town to the epicenter was Lobujya with a population of nearly 9000 people.
